11.92 5 Configuring
5.24 FX 8 Presetting of tool size via EPROM
Program example with conditional call
: A I 3.0 Edge for start
: AN F 104.2 Process ended
: S F 104.1 Process running
:
: L KB 1 Magazine number 1
: T FY 100
: L KB 100 DB 100
: T FY 101
: L KB 0
: T FW 102 1st DW in DB EPROM
:
: O F 104.1 Start signal
: O F 104.2 Process ended
: DOC FX 8
NAME : WZ-GR : EP
ST : F 104.1 Start signal
MANR : FY 100 Fictitious magazine
DBEP : FY 101 DB 100
DW-M : FW 102 1st DW in DB EPROM
VG-L : F 104.1 Process running
VG-B : F 104.2 Process ended
F : F 104.3 Error message
:
:BE
Note:
The start edge I 3.0 must be reset on "process ended" at the latest, otherwise a new start is
initiated.
In the case of a conditional call, first the "initial setting" and then the magazine presetting is
executed on start and first pass.
